Handover from Priya to Marten, Lumocal sync work. The double-booking bug traces to the conflict resolver treating tentative events from the Fennmark connector as confirmed, so merges pick the wrong winner when both sides edit within the same window. I've patched the resolver to honor the tentative flag and widened the reconciliation window; staging looks clean after two days. Remaining risk is recurring events with exceptions — untested. Before promoting to prod, verify the resolver settings match what staging currently runs.

settings of yawig-yahag:
[ralwyn]
team = silael
access_code = ac_7b4ee7
host = ralwyn.orvextech.internal
port = 9090
owner = drueth.jorax
peer = gilok.nelvrogrid.example

**Key ceremony checklist — item 7 (plugin authors, read this one carefully):**

Before your plugin can request assignments from Splitfern, our A/B experiment assignment service, the signing key must be rotated in a witnessed ceremony. Two maintainers confirm the new key fingerprint out loud — yes, actually out loud, it's tradition — and the old key gets revoked within the hour. If the ceremony laptop's sealed keystore refuses to open, you fall back to manual unsealing, which requires the recovery passphrase printed below.

strongbox words: kelion-ralvan-casix-aldeth-gorius-kelath-isteth-tamwyn-novok-queniel-druok-quenok-wenael

**Q: Why does the Tallygrid spreadsheet export spike memory during review builds?**

A: The exporter buffers each worksheet fully before streaming, so wide sheets balloon the heap. When reviewing export changes, check that `rowChunkSize` stays at 500 and streaming mode is on. Profiling requires the sealed diagnostics bundle, unlocked with the recovery passphrase shown below.

vault phrase of fafop-hahop = ralys-kasion-normir-belix-silys-fendor